Mercedes S203 Estate Boot Trunk Compartment Cross Member Beam is an original body component designed for the rear section of the C-Class estate. This component from the Boot liners, mats, and trays group stabilizes the boot floor structure and provides a solid base for other interior elements, ensuring an organized and functional cargo space.

Purpose and function of the component
The boot cross member beam for the S203 estate version is specifically designed for installation in the rear part of the body. It is responsible for the rigid connection of floor elements and for the proper support of liners, mats, and any protective trays in the boot. As a result, the entire rear interior structure remains stable, without unwanted play or deformation during daily use.
This element is particularly important during intensive use of the cargo space – such as transporting heavier items, frequently folding the rear seat backrests, or installing additional organizers. A properly selected cross member beam helps maintain the correct geometry of the boot floor and reduces the risk of rattling and resonance in the rear of the vehicle.
